Source-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[src/trunk]: src/external/mit/xorg/lib/freetype add a note about...



details:   https://anonhg.NetBSD.org/src/rev/7fd40b4cdb62
branches:  trunk
changeset: 318899:7fd40b4cdb62
user:      snj <snj%NetBSD.org@localhost>
date:      Wed May 09 07:01:59 2018 +0000
description:
add a note about our freetype shlib versioning so that it hopefully
doesn't get any more crazy than it already is.

diffstat:

 external/mit/xorg/lib/freetype/shlib_version |  10 ++++++++--
 1 files changed, 8 insertions(+), 2 deletions(-)

diffs (18 lines):

diff -r dc31c9efa20f -r 7fd40b4cdb62 external/mit/xorg/lib/freetype/shlib_version
--- a/external/mit/xorg/lib/freetype/shlib_version      Wed May 09 06:55:26 2018 +0000
+++ b/external/mit/xorg/lib/freetype/shlib_version      Wed May 09 07:01:59 2018 +0000
@@ -1,6 +1,12 @@
-#      $NetBSD: shlib_version,v 1.10 2016/05/16 22:19:10 christos Exp $
+#      $NetBSD: shlib_version,v 1.11 2018/05/09 07:01:59 snj Exp $
 #
-# try to keep this in sync with builds/unix/configure.ac:version_info=
+# XXX our freetype shlib versioning is insane. the rest of the world
+# uses a major of 6. we used to, but it was bumped to 7 for 64 bit
+# time_t changes. should've stayed there, but it didn't, because of
+# confusion between libtool versioning and shlib versioning.
+# until upstream bumps their major, keep major at 18 and adjust
+# minor/teeny as indicated by xsrc/external/mit/freetype/dist/docs/VERSIONS.TXT
+
 major=18
 minor=0
 teeny=13



Home | Main Index | Thread Index | Old Index